CareHarmony’s Care Coordinators (LPN) (NLC) (LVN) work comprehensively with providers to deliver value-based care management initiatives for their patients.
CareHarmony is seeking an experienced Licensed Practical Nurse – LPN Nurse (LPN) (NLC) (LVN) with at least 3 years of direct patient-facing work experience; that thrives in a fast-paced environment, is self-motivated, has impeccable attention to detail, and values the impact they can have on a patient’s healthcare journey.
You will have experience identifying resources and coordinating needs for chronic care management patients.

Job Requirements
- Responsibilities:
- Manage patient census with a resolution-driven approach to close gaps in clinical and non-clinical patient care.
- Identify and coordinate community resources with patients that would benefit their care.
- Provide patient education and health literacy on the management of chronic conditions.
- Perform medication management, including identifying potential medication concerns, reconciliation, adherence, and coordinating refills.
- Assist in ensuring timely delivery of services to your patients; Home Health, DME, Home Infusion, and other critical needs.
- Resolve patients' questions and create an open dialogue to understand needs.
- Assist/Manage referrals and appointment scheduling.
